Shakespeare & Company presents a Northeast Regional Tour of Macbeth, running from February 17 to May 2. Directed by Kevin G. Coleman and Kirstin L. Daniel, the tour includes full productions along with post-show forums and workshops aimed at engaging students and educators. The cast features Shiree Adkins, Leslie Field, Joslyn Eaddy Meléndez, Mollie Murk, Kallie Pong, and Malle Winters, who bring to life the powerful themes of ambition and fate in this classic tragedy. The tour will reach over 20,000 audience members across the Northeast, emphasizing collaboration among directors, actors, and viewers.
